Thanks guys. A little more backstory on this.
My buddy Ron shot a buck opening weekend of bow so he has been sitting on the sidelines the entire bow season. Friday he went out to check some cameras with his bow in hand. He had this buck dead to rights at 30 yards and passed because he had no tag. Saturday morning he texted me before first light and said "I think you have the best shot at the big one". 45 minutes later "the big one" was dead on the ground in front of me. I yahooed so loud Ron heard it over a half mile away. He texted me and said "Tell me that was you?". He was so happy that I got him. That is a true friend right there.
I shot him within sight of where my dad shot his last buck 24 years ago and also where he passed away that same day. It was very emotional and very special to be there with my brother, nephews, mother, and good friends.
